Matt; Yes, SPARQLMotion sounds to be exactly what you want. Seehttp://www.topquadrant.com/products/SPARQLMotion.html - there are some examples and an in-depth tutorial on that page.
SPARQLMotion is included in TBC-ME. There are different modules for XML, Excel, inferences, JSP, etc. In terms of displaying graphically on a webpage, Semantic JSP is probably the best route to go. This allows you to create a JSP file that embeds SPARQL queries in it. -- Scott On Sep 25, 12:06 pm, Matt <[email protected]> wrote: > I want to do something akin to MS SQL 2005 SQLAgent.
